Latest News Selecting a Mercury Prop![]() Thursday, September 03, 2015 Step 1 - Boat Type This Prop Selector will help you calculate the right prop for your boat type and how you use it. Our test data is based on these general boat types. Please choose the type of boat below that corresponds most closely with your boat type. Step 2 - Usage Selecting a performance goal is crucial to finding the right prop. The Prop Selector will recommend a propeller based on the Performance Goal you select. For example, one propeller may be better suited for "Acceleration" while another propeller will be best for "Mid Range Cruise / Fuel Economy." Step 3 - Engine Info The basics, they’re as integral to propeller selection as are performance goals and boat type. Your specifications will help narrow the field. Step 4 - Family Results By completing Steps 1-3, you’ve narrowed the field to recommended propeller families. Jump to the results. Calculate pitch by: Performance, Length or Weight Step 5 - Pitch Each boat and its use is slightly different, and sometimes different propeller lines could provide similar benefits. The propellers identified below will allow you to make a final decision based on either further research on our Web site or on recommendations from your dealer.
